Title: Innovations by David M Sarver in Orthodontics

Introduction

David M Sarver is a notable inventor based in Vestavia Hills, Alabama, recognized for his contributions to the field of orthodontics. With a total of two patents to his name, Sarver has made significant advancements in the design and functionality of orthodontic appliances. His work focuses on creating computational devices that enhance the aesthetic outcomes of orthodontic treatments.

Latest Patents

Sarver's latest patents include a "Computational device for an orthodontic appliance for generating an aesthetic smile." This invention maintains a set of rules associated with an application that executes within the computational device. The device computes at least one measured value from features extracted by processing dental information of a patient. The application then generates parameters to design an orthodontic appliance based on these measured values and the established rules for creating an aesthetic smile. Another significant patent is the "Method, system, and computer program product to perform digital orthodontics at one or more sites," which similarly focuses on the design of orthodontic appliances using computational methods.
